Year 3, Academic year 2015/16, Starting month: August
Notes: Entry into Honours requires (1) an *average* of 50% across both the mandatory Philosophy courses standardly taken in the second year, Mind, Matter and Language (MML) and Knowledge and Reality (K&R) achieved at the first attempt and (2) a minimum of 40% in each course (MML and K&R) achieved at the first attempt, and a pass at 50% or above in 'Several Variable Calculus and Differential Equations' and in 'Fundamentals of Pure Mathematics', or the permission of the relevant Head(s) of School(s).

Notes: A dissertation MUST be taken in Final Year in either Philosophy or Mathematics. Where the dissertation is taken in Philosophy, students can either do a single long 8000 word dissertation, or two 5000 word essays ( short dissertations). If the two 5000 word essays are selected students should choose two courses from Philosophy Honours Programme Collection (ROU_I_UTPHIECY4_10), as available.
